Adam Driver Confirmed for ‘Fantastic Four’?

May 6, 2023 Jordan Ruimy

The question mark in the above title obviously comes with a sense of hesitation.

The purported scooper who blew up Twitter this morning was MyTimeToShine. They sometimes get it right, and other times don’t. Their claim that Adam Driver has accepted Disney’s offer to play Reed Richards in ‘Fantastic Four’ does go with what we’ve been hearing these last few weeks.

Marvel’s ‘Fantastic Four’ is supposed to start shooting next January. There’s been an inordinate amount of rumors as to who has been cast in the film. Scoopers, insiders, whatever you like to call them, are convinced that Driver, Margot Robbie, Jodie Comer and Antonio Banderas will be a part of this movie.

I find it odd that Driver would accept to be part of a superhero movie. This is the same guy who only works with A-list filmmakers and only does arthouse stuff (except for this year’s strange “65”).

Driver has worked with Martin Scorsese, Joel Coen, Noah Baumbach, Jim Jarmusch, Clint Eastwood, Spike Lee, Steven Spielberg, Steven Soderbergh, Michael Mann, Leos Carax, Francis Ford Coppola Ridley Scott and Terry Gilliam.

Jesus. He sure picks ‘em right. How did this happen? Well, for starters, Driver is no slouch to acting, he graduated from Julliard, one of the most prestigious acting schools in the world. A certain Martin Scorsese also happened to call him “the greatest actor of his generation.” That’s debatable.

I like Driver a lot, I think he’s a strong actor, but it’s surprising to think he would have any interest in playing Reed Richards. We’ll find out soon enough how truthful these rumors are.
